We have an immediate need to hire a qualified Podiatrist to join our team in Chicago, IL. the Podiatrist provides routine care and referral podiatric services to the Skilled Nursing residents in IL as follows:

Examines patients’ legs and feet to determine and diagnose diseases and/or care needs.

Treats bone, muscle, and joint disorders affecting the feet and ankles.

Performs wound care management.

Diagnoses diseases and deformities of the foot and ankle using medical histories, physical examinations, x-rays, and laboratory test results.

Prescribes medications, corrective devices, physical therapy, or surgery as appropriate.

Advises patients about treatment plans and foot and ankle care techniques to help with prevention of future problems.

Provides education/consultation to patients, family, and health care team members.

Provides patients with health promotions and preventive medication.

Properly maintains appropriate medical records on assigned patients, including routine updates.
